A recessed portion is formed in an inner wall surface of a lower portion of a reduction gear housing (a lower wall in FIG. 2) in the direction of gravity and between a bearing 44 and an outer wall of the reduction gear housing (a right side wall in FIG. 2). The recessed portion is formed to have such a depth that the recessed portion does not penetrate the reduction gear housing. The recessed portion is formed in the reduction gear housing within a given range in a circumferential direction with respect to the axis of a rack shaft serving as the center. A moisture sensor is mounted in the recessed portion to detect water infiltrating into a housing. The moisture sensor has a transmission circuit that operates using a water battery as a power supply source. The water battery generates power when water flows into the water battery.
